Night Owl X CMS Software
The Night Owl X Control Management Software (CMS) allows you to view
your Night Owl Security system remotely from a PC or Mac®. Additionally,
you can playback recorded video, save video and images directly to your
PC or Mac®, configure numerous settings such as channel names and set
record preferences.

Frequently Asked Questions
FAQs
1. Does my DVR have to be connected to the Internet?
Your DVR does not require an Internet connection for basic operation, but you
will need to connect the DVR to your router to remotely view your system on a
PC/Mac® or Smart Device.
2. Does my DVR have to be connected to a TV or monitor?
For initial setup, you will need to connect your DVR to a TV or monitor. After
completing the initial setup, your DVR does not need to be connected to a TV or
monitor to view or capture recordings. You can view your system using the Night
Owl X CMS Software on a PC/Mac® or by downloading the Night Owl X or Night
Owl X HD Apps on your Smart Device.
3. Are my cameras weatherproof?
Yes and no. The 4K wired cameras are weatherproof and will endure minimal
moisture and dirt/debris. However, Night Owl strongly recommends placing all
outdoor cameras under an eave or awning to help shield them from overexposure
to the elements, which could reduce your camera’s lifespan. NO, the Wireless
INDOOR IP cameras are NOT weatherproof and should NOT be used outdoors.
4. Why does my camera stop working at night?
Your camera might not be receiving enough power for the LEDs needed for Night
Vision. Plug the camera directly into the camera power adapter (bypassing the
splitter) to see if the LEDs turn on. If they do, you may need to purchase an
additional camera power adapter for that camera.
5. Why is the Night Owl X or Night Owl X HD App not accepting my
password?
The Night Owl Apps require two passwords. One is for logging into the app, and
the other is the DVR’s admin password. To add a device to the app, enter the
DVR’s admin password. Remember, you MUST confirm your email by clicking the
“Confirm Email” link in the verification email sent by Night Owl during setup.
6. Why can’t I connect using the Night Owl X App, Night Owl X HD App or
Night Owl X CMS Software?
If you are having trouble connecting using the mobile app or client software: A)
your system may not be connected to a router; B) the latest firmware or client
software may not be installed; C) the DVR password was entered incorrectly; D)
you may need to restart your DVR; E) the network upload speed may be too slow,
contact your ISP.

Footnotes
Footnotes
1. Internet and Smart Device access requires a router and High-Speed
Internet connection with a minimum 2Mbps upload speed. If your
DVR is not connected to the Internet, you will not be able to remotely
view your system on your Smart Device or PC/Mac®. May require a free
firmware update.
2. The DVR is currently accessible on iPhone®, iPad®, and Android™
running on 3G/4G Smart Devices. Push alerts currently available on
Android™ and iOS®.
3. Wireless 1080p cameras are intended for Indoor use ONLY and have
an operating temperature range of 14°F to 104°F. Wired 4K cameras
are intended for Indoor/Outdoor use and have an operating temperature
range -40°F to 140°F. Wired 4K cameras are weather-resistant, not
waterproof. Not for use in direct exposure to water.
4. Night Owl® does not charge any monthly fees to view or control your
product over the Internet and/or Smart Device. Carrier fees and charges
may apply.
5. Night Owl® apps are free downloads compatible with Apple® and
Android™ devices only. Compatibility at the time of manufacturing.
Future Android™ and iOS® updates could affect the app experience.
6. Night Vision range up to 33 ft. for Wireless 1080p cameras and up to
100 ft. for Wired 4K cameras (under ideal conditions). Objects at or
beyond this range may be partially or completely obscured, depending
on the camera position.
7. Recording capacity may vary. The size of your pre-installed hard drive
will affect recording capabilities. Optimal recording based on using the
lowest recording quality settings with one camera.
8. Wireless 1080p cameras have a 180 ft. wireless range within direct
line of sight of the DVR.
9. Wireless 1080p cameras include 2-way audio. Wired 4K cameras are
not audio enabled.
10. Wireless 1080p cameras do not work independently and must be
connected to this Night Owl® Hybrid DVR. These cameras are ONLY
compatible with an HTHD Series DVR. These are NOT stand-alone
cameras.
